ModuleNotFoundError: No module named 'Cython' 怎么解决
时间: 2024-09-08 13:00:26 浏览: 358
`ModuleNotFoundError: No module named 'Cython'` 这个错误表示Python环境中没有安装名为`Cython`的模块。Cython是一个编程语言,是Python的一个超集,它允许开发者将Python代码编译成C代码,从而加速Python代码的执行速度。解决这个问题的步骤通常如下:
1. 安装Cython模块:你可以使用pip包管理器来安装Cython。打开命令行工具(例如终端或命令提示符),然后输入以下命令:
```
pip install Cython
```
或者如果你使用的是Python3,并且系统中同时安装了Python2,你可能需要使用`pip3`来确保为Python3安装包:
```
pip3 install Cython
```
如果你使用的是Linux或Mac OS,可能需要使用`sudo`来获取管理员权限:
```
sudo pip3 install Cython
```
2. 确认安装成功:安装完毕后,你可以尝试再次运行你的代码,如果安装正确,错误应该不会再次出现。你也可以通过以下命令来确认Cython是否已正确安装:
```
python -c "import Cython"
```
如果没有错误信息出现,说明Cython已经成功安装。
3. 版本兼容性:确保你安装的Cython版本与你的项目中依赖的版本兼容。你可以在项目的依赖文件(如`requirements.txt`或`Pipfile`)中查看所需的Cython版本,并确保你安装的版本符合要求。
阅读全文